    Just had a read of the covid 19 code of conduct for fans on the Montrose FC website.

    Face masks must be worn unless exempt(even on an open terracing behind the goal)

    You have to stand on your allocated spot if you are on the terracing.

    No movement permitted on the terracing to another spot.

    ID required for entry.

    Two from the same household cannot either stand or sit together , must be 1 metre apart.

    Just a few of a long list of things expected from fans in the stadium.

    It is miles away from being like it was before.
